Bug 888698 - Make client.mk pass the top-level -j parameter to the recursive invocations. r=glandium
authorGabriele Svelto <gsvelto@mozilla.com>
Fri, 25 Apr 2014 19:19:24 +0200
changeset 180308 a97b0e83340715474d7e02400202a20c597af07c
parent 180307 addb3dad0a7bbb35f81a62d3c17f9f9002e13112
child 180309 300930f28f645bfd522a04d4207a1b51e971fc67
push id26662
push userryanvm@gmail.com
push dateSun, 27 Apr 2014 00:53:55 +0000
treeherdermozilla-central@cfb0cadb0283 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ewersglandium
bugs888698
milestone31.0a1
first release with
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
last release without
nightly linux32
nightly linux64
nightly mac
nightly win32
nightly win64
Bug 888698 - Make client.mk pass the top-level -j parameter to the recursive invocations. r=glandium
client.mk
--- a/client.mk
+++ b/client.mk
@@ -390,24 +390,24 @@ ifdef MOZ_PREFLIGHT
 	  $(MAKE) -f $(TOPSRCDIR)/$$mkfile preflight TOPSRCDIR=$(TOPSRCDIR) OBJDIR=$(OBJDIR) MOZ_OBJDIR=$(MOZ_OBJDIR); \
 	done
 endif
 
 ####################################
 # Build it
 
 realbuild::  $(OBJDIR)/Makefile $(OBJDIR)/config.status
-	$(MOZ_MAKE)
+	+$(MOZ_MAKE)
 
 ####################################
 # Other targets
 
 # Pass these target onto the real build system
 $(OBJDIR_TARGETS):: $(OBJDIR)/Makefile $(OBJDIR)/config.status
-	$(MOZ_MAKE) $@
+	+$(MOZ_MAKE) $@
 
 ####################################
 # Postflight
 
 realbuild postflight::
 ifdef MOZ_POSTFLIGHT
 	set -e; \
 	for mkfile in $(MOZ_POSTFLIGHT); do \